The invention provides a process for the preparation of an alkylene glycol from an alkene comprising steps of: (a) supplying a gas composition comprising alkylene oxide, alkene, oxygen, carbon dioxide and water vapour to the bottom of an alkylene oxide absorber, said absorber comprising a column of vertically stacked trays, wherein each of the vertically stacked trays comprises a perforated gas-liquid contacting member or members, a liquid inlet area, an outlet weir extending vertically above the surface of the tray at the opposite end of the tray from the liquid inlet area and a downcomer element which, in cooperation with the inner surface of wall of the column, forms a downcomer for the passage of liquid downwardly to the liquid inlet region of the vertically adjacent tray directly below, wherein the outlet weir on each tray is at least 200mm and at most 1500mm in height and allowing the gas composition to pass upwards through the column; (b) supplying lean absorbent to the top of the alkylene oxide absorber and allowing the lean absorbent to pass downwards through the column; and (c) intimately contacting the gas composition with lean absorbent on the trays in the alkylene oxide absorber in the presence of one or more catalysts that promote carboxylation and hydrolysis; and (d) withdrawing fat absorbent from the alkylene oxide absorber.
